Is there a place I can apt-get the MailMan install for a Fedora machine?

I thought (perhaps incorrectly though) that apt-get was only used under Debian distros. Correct me if I'm wrong!

Technically, there is an "apt-rpm" package you can install for redhat/fedora/mandrake that works the same as Debian's apt-get, but uses rpm depositories instead of deb repositories.
